The following excerpt is from People v. Martinez, B255184 (Cal. App. 2015):
Based on this, defendant argued that the operation was a custodial interrogation requiring Miranda rights to be given. He distinguished Illinois v. Perkins (1990) 496 U.S. 292, 296 (Perkins), which found that "[c]onversations between suspects and undercover agents do not implicate the concerns underlying Miranda."
